As an RCM Team Lead, you will be responsible for team handling, work allocation, client interactions and generate, distribute RCM metrics reports to the leadership team.
Excellent communication skills, attention to detail, and strong technical and problem-solving skills are essential aspects of this role.

TITLE:                 Team Lead - RCM

REPORTS TO:    Team Manager

DEPARTMENT:  Huron Healthcare RCM Group

WORK HOURS:  5 days week and willing to work in shifts including night shifts

LOCATION:         Bangalore, India.

JOB DETAILS:

• Experience in handling a team / group of 15 to 20 FTEs
• Thorough understanding of RCM processes, Accounts Receivables, Denial Management.
• Very good understanding of RCM metrics like Days in AR, Ageing above 90 days, Collections and bad debt
• Periodically review teams performance and recommend performance improvement plan wherever required
• Hands on in preparing daily, weekly & monthly operational metrics reports from the Practice Management/Billing System and workflow tool using MS-Excel
• Identify trends and patterns from the generated reports and initiate action plan to resolve the AR issues
• Responsible for work allocation / distribution to the team and monitor the team work
• Create and maintain daily operational scorecards to track and report KPI’s; assist in volume forecast and capacity planning as required
• Generate and distribute management reports in accurate and timely manner
• Perform data analysis for generating reports on periodic basis including adhocs
• Establish a strong relationship with Team Managers by demonstrating the gaps, trends & patterns identified during the data/report compilation
• Suggest ways of improving the process using Lean Six Sigma methodology and suggesting automation of repetitive processes
• Able to interact with the client effectively
• Willing to work in night shift / US timings
 

QUALIFICATIONS:
• 5+ years of industry experience
• 3+ year Experience in relevant billing functions is a must with Epic
• Proficient in MS Excel and creating Excel macros
• Strong ability to analyze raw data, draw conclusions and develop actionable recommendations
• Ability to handle multiple tasks of reporting simultaneously
• Ability to adapt quickly to new and changing technical environments as well as strong analytical, problem solving and quantitative abilities.
Solid verbal and written communication skills are required.

Education/Certifications:
• Graduate in any discipline.

What you need to know about the Bengaluru Tech Scene

Dubbed the "Silicon Valley of India," Bengaluru has emerged as the nation's leading hub for information technology and a go-to destination for startups. Home to tech giants like ISRO, Infosys, Wipro and HAL, the city attracts and cultivates a rich pool of tech talent, supported by numerous educational and research institutions including the Indian Institute of Science, Bangalore Institute of Technology, and the International Institute of Information Technology.
